Definition

OVERTILT: To excessively lean or incline in a particular direction, either physically (as in gymnastics) or in terms of bias (as in arguments).

Overtilt sentence examples

  1. The gymnast tended to overtilt during her routine, which affected her balance.
  2. In the debate, he seemed to overtilt toward emotional arguments instead of facts.
  3. The architect warned that if they overtilt the design, it could compromise the building's stability.
  4. She realized that she had a tendency to overtilt her opinions, making discussions more heated than necessary.
  5. During the presentation, he overtilted the data visualization, causing confusion among the audience.
